Medical Assisting Program at Ivy Tech Community College

Embark on a rewarding career in healthcare with Ivy Tech Community College's Medical Assisting program. This comprehensive program equips students with the essential clinical and administrative skills needed to thrive in diverse healthcare settings. Through hands-on learning, real-life simulations, and a curriculum covering anatomy, physiology, medical terminology, and electronic administrative practices, you will be prepared for immediate entry into the field, making a tangible difference in patient care from day one.

Program Details:

  • Cost: 10703 USD
  • Duration: 16 months
  • Schedule: In-person, hybrid modalities with practical training components
  • Prerequisites: High school diploma or GED, ENGL 111, PSYC 101, APHY 101, APHY 102
  • Accreditations: Commission on Accreditation of Allied Health Education Programs (CAAHEP)
  • Career Outcomes: Prepares students for clinical and administrative roles in healthcare settings.
